Conda-build

Latest version: v2.1.5

Safety actively analyzes 681881 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 7 of 16

2.0.0beta

---------------------

Compatibility breaks:
---------------------
* Increase placeholder path to 255 bytes (affects only Linux/Mac. Packages need to be rebuilt to support longer embedded paths) 877

Bug fixes/Improvements:
-----------------------
* Respect proxy variables more appropriately 989
* Fix post-build variables when no build section existed in original meta.yaml 999
* Fix unix-style paths returned from git on Windows preventing relative paths from providing Jinja2 metadata 995
* improve logic handling "dirty" downloading. Always download when not dirty. 995
* Search packages on PyPI, rather than listing them all. Should avoid some timeout errors there. 991
* Lightened requirement that x.x be defined in both build and runtime sections. 650
* Search for single and double backslashes when finding files that need prefix replacement 962
* Fix missing encoding argument 987
* Don't use long prefixes on windows 985
* only set os.environ for non-None variables 981
* Track undefined jinja variables and use them to decide whether to download source 964
* handle patches with p0 or p1 969

New stuff:
----------
* Add FEATURE_ environment variables for MKL, opt and debugging 978
* add new x86 and x86_64 selectors for Intel platforms 986
* add info/about.json file that contains the "about" section of meta.yaml 941
* Add msys2 paths to build and test environments 979
* allow --dirty flag to be passed to conda build command. Skips download, and provides DIRTY environment variable in build scripts. 973

Contributors:
-------------
* filmor
* heather999
* ilanschnell
* jschueller
* mingwandroid
* msarahan
* pelson
* stuarteberg
* whitequark

1.21.14

Bug fixes:
----------

* fix pyc compilation when egg files/folders are present 1225

Contributors:
-------------

* msarahan

1.21.13

Enhancements:
-------------

* use git -am when applying git patches, so that patches better retain git history 1222
* allow relatively pathed git submodules 1222
* add guess_license_family to pypi skeleton generator 1222

Bug fixes:
----------

* fix typo in convert.py

Contributors:
-------------

* mingwandroid
* msarahan

1.21.12

------------------

Enhancements:
-------------

* Whitelist the CPU_COUNT environment variable. 1149
* Add tool for examining prefix length in existing packages 1195
* Add a conda interface layer for better compatibility with conda 4.2 1200 1203 1206
* Document how to run tests 1205
* Update default versions for R (3.3.1) and Perl (5.20.3) builds 1220

Bug fixes:
----------

* Don't compile .py files in executable locations. Compile one at a time. 1186
* Don't force download if vcs is used as a source 1212
* Break hardlinks as a post-install step. Hard links can cause problems at package install time. 1215
* Make environment variables used by conda in environment creation always be bytestrings 1216 1219


Contributors:
-------------

* jakirkham
* kalefranz
* msarahan

1.21.11

-------------------

Bug fixes:
----------

* Correct logic for printout of meta.dist determination 1174
* Attempt to use src_dir instead of WORK_DIR for directory creation 1175
* Fix escaping problem with PY_VCRUNTIME_REDIST setting 1172
* Set build prefix for win by path, not name 1172
* Quote INCLUDE and LIB env var settings for win better 1172
* Fix pypi skeleton package search 1181

Contributors:
-------------

* msarahan
* pelson

1.21.10

-------------------

Bug fixes:
----------

* Compile files ending with .py, not py. 1163
* Move root logger to entry points, to not interfere with conda 1164 1166
* Use setuptools entry points, rather than pre-defined scripts 1165
* Always use the long build prefix to avoid confusion 1168

Contributors:
-------------

* mingwandroid
* msarahan

Page 7 of 16

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.